Explore advanced time-integration methods for atmospheric modeling in this webinar presented by Francis X. Giraldo, Naval Postgraduate School Distinguished Professor. Delve into the challenges of weather and climate modeling, focusing on specialized time-integration techniques for advancing governing equations. Learn about element-based Galerkin (EBG) methods and discover how the contravariant form of discretization simplifies the application of horizontally explicit vertically implicit (HEVI) time-integrators in both regional and global models. Gain insights from extensive research in operational weather prediction models and advancements in climate, space weather, and ocean dynamics. The presentation covers an introduction, the main webinar content, and concludes with a Q&A session, offering a comprehensive look at cutting-edge approaches in atmospheric science and environmental modeling.
